Looking through the contributions guide, there is nothing about ai policy for contributors.

The guide for setting up a pro-profile includes a section about ai-generated images, but allows for filters. 

https://help.imdb.com/article/imdbpro/manage-your-imdb-page/manage-your-images/GYJLH267T2DMYJ53

"Does IMDbPro allow professional members to post headshots, videos, etc. that have been generated by AI?

While IMDbPro accepts AI-enhanced personal images of professionals (such as those using photo filters), we do not allow fully AI-generated profile photos or AI-generated representations of individuals. This helps maintain trust among industry customers who use IMDbPro for casting and other professional purposes."

I find this to be inadequate and unclear. How much filtering is allowed before an image is unusable? I would like to request that imdb provide clearer instructions for disallowing ai images, and add information about ai policy to the contributor guidelines.
